DISCUSSION:

There are currently fifteen (15) Department of Health and Human Services - Behavioral Health (“DHHS - Behavioral Health”) clients that were formerly homeless, or at risk of becoming homeless, living at the Arcata Bay Crossing apartment complex.  DHHS - Behavioral Health has determined that these clients would benefit from receiving peer coaching services on-site.  The peer coaching services provided pursuant to the terms and conditions of the attached professional services agreement with Arcata House Partnership will help people experiencing mental health challenges obtain the skills and supports necessary to lead meaningful lives in the community.  Arcata House Partnership employs several peer specialists who are trained to promote client recovery by supplementing existing treatment with education, empowerment and assistance in accessing available resources.

 

The attached professional services agreement with Arcata House Partnership will allow eligible individuals living at the Arcata Bay Crossing apartment complex to receive needed peer coaching services for the period of July 1, 2025, through June 30, 2028.

The attached professional services agreement with Arcata House Partnership has a maximum amount payable of Two Hundred Fifty Thousand Five Hundred Dollars ($250,500.00) for the period of July 1, 2025, through June 30, 2028.  In no event shall the maximum amount paid under the attached professional services agreement with Arcata House Partnership exceed Eighty-Three Thousand Five Hundred Dollars ($83,500.00) per fiscal year for fiscal years 2025-2026 through 2027-2028.  However, if local, state of federal funding is reduced or eliminated, the County of Humboldt may reduce the above-referenced maximum amount payable or terminate the attached professional services agreement in its entirety.

 

Expenditure appropriations related to the attached professional services agreement with Arcata House Partnership have been included in the proposed fiscal year 2025-2026 budget for DHHS - Social Services budget unit 1160-511.  Funding for the attached professional services agreement is available through Intergovernmental Transfer Funds received by DHHS - Behavioral Health.
